Padula railway station is located in Saue rural municipality, Harju County, on the border of Laagri farm and Koidu village. The stop is named after the Padula tavern and farm that were once located nearby. Padula railway station is located on the Tallinn–Keila broad-gauge railway, 15 km from Balti Jaam, between Urda and Saue railway stations. There are 30-metre-long platforms on both sides of the railway, from which you can only enter and exit the train through the C zone of the train. The railway station opened on 23 December 2008. A total of 24 electric trains stop at the railway station on weekdays.
